Product Description

Product Description

How do I begin my novel? How do I write convincing dialogue? Where can I get an idea for a story? How do I keep motivated?

If you're a young writer, answers to these questions and more can be found in Writing Fiction: A Hands-On Guide for Teens. Written by a writer for writers, this book was created just for you by someone who believes in young writers and who also likes to have some fun along the way. Here's a sample of what you'll find inside.

• Stuck for a Story Idea?
• Who, What, Where, When
- Who: Your Characters
- What: Your Plot
- Where and When: Your Setting
• Ways to Start a Story with Character, Action or Setting
• Writing Description That Even You Will Want to Read
• Connecting With Other Writers

And much more...

This book is a helpful and practical resource when you're stuck on an aspect of writing or when you want to start a new project.

5.0 out of 5 stars Perfect guide for the teen audience, Mar 10 2011
I eagerly counted down the days until the release of Heather Wright's book 'Writing Fiction: A Hands-On Guide for Teens,' as I'd been looking for a book like this for my daughter for a couple of years. It didn't disappoint. It's a great guide to writing for all ages, as it covers all the important bases: plot, character development, dialogue, revision and more. The language is down-to-earth and easy to read, and the examples are perfect for the teen audience. My 13-year-old daughter could hardly put the book down. In fact, I had to take it away from her when I caught her reading it in bed at midnight.

5.0 out of 5 stars A terrific resource for teachers and teen writers, Feb 27 2011

Heather's Wright's book hits all the marks when it comes to creative writing techniques: character, plot, setting, dialogue, action, and more. The book is easy to read, easy to use and full of examples (good for young readers). It also provides worksheets that can be copied (good for teachers). This would be a fantastic resource for the classroom - or for the kid who's writing on his/her own and needs a bit of motivation, inspiration and guidance. My 15-year-old son has a well-thumbed copy of "Writing Fiction: A hands-on guide for teens" on his desk. Highly recommended.

5.0 out of 5 stars Practical and enjoyable, Feb 25 2011

Heather Wright's book "Writing Fiction: A Hands-On Guide for Teens" is full of practical advice, fun exercises and step by step instructions to help teens and anyone else to write fiction well.

Wright uses a friendly and approachable tone in the book, and her website has downloads for character sketches and "brain dump" exercises that help to get the story ideas flowing.

Heather offers practical advice on everything from dialogue and setting to approaching visiting writers and writers' groups. Readers are encouraged to journal, to read and to be aware of little details around them which can then add colour and life to their writing.

One of the strongest elements in Wright's book is her suggestions for character development. She suggests completing a character sketch for main characters, including information such as a secret a character has never told anyone else. That kind of attention to detail makes characters come alive.

With her practical advice, relevant examples and hands on approach, teens and everyone else can be successfully writing fiction in no time.
